/**
 * IMPORT_PATH: `"@daiso-tech/core/circuit-breaker/test-utilities"`
 * @group TestUtilities
 *
 * @example
 * ```ts
 * import { beforeEach, describe, expect, test } from "vitest";
 * import { DatabaseCircuitBreakerAdapter } from "@daiso-tech/core/circuit-breaker/database-circuit-breaker-adapter";
 * import { SamplingBreaker } from "@daiso-tech/core/circuit-breaker/policies";
 * import { samplingBreakerTestSuite } from "@daiso-tech/core/circuit-breaker/test-utilities";
 * import { constantBackoff } from "@daiso-tech/core/backoff-policies";
 * import { MemoryCircuitBreakerStorageAdapter } from "@daiso-tech/core/circuit-breaker/memory-circuit-breaker-storage-adapter";
 *
 * describe("sampling-breaker class: DatabaseCircuitBreakerAdapter", () => {
 *     samplingBreakerTestSuite({
 *         createAdapter: () => {
 *             const adapter = new DatabaseCircuitBreakerAdapter({
 *                 adapter: new MemoryCircuitBreakerStorageAdapter(),
 *                 backoffPolicy: constantBackoff(
 *                     samplingBreakerTestSuite.backoffPolicySettings,
 *                 ),
 *                 circuitBreakerPolicy: new SamplingBreaker(
 *                     samplingBreakerTestSuite.circuitBreakerPolicySettings,
 *                 ),
 *             });
 *             return adapter;
 *         },
 *         beforeEach,
 *         describe,
 *         expect,
 *         test,
 *     });
 * });
 * ```
 */
export declare function samplingBreakerTestSuite(settings: SamplingBreakerTestSuiteSettings): void;
export declare namespace samplingBreakerTestSuite {
    var circuitBreakerPolicySettings: Required<SamplingBreakerSettingsEnum>;
    var backoffPolicySettings: Required<ConstantBackoffSettingsEnum>;
}
